Best Gay Romantic Comedy
Dec. 8th, 2014 04:03 amAnd the Rainbow Award goes to:

1. Merry Gentlemen by Josephine Myles
Publisher: Samhain Publishing, Ltd. (November 12, 2013)
Amazon Kindle: Merry Gentlemen
I was very impressed with this book. I enjoyed the author's sense of humor and the way she drew you into the lives of these two men who were clearly destined for each other. Good conflict, resolution, and banding with the local wildlife.
I just love Josephine Myles' characters. They are always so well written and easy to fall in love with. Merry Gentlemen was no exception. Loved the humor in the story as well.

Runners Up:
2. Caught! by JL Merrow
3. Shiny! by Amy Lane
4. The Ghost Slept Over by Marshall Thornton
5. On Archimedes Street by Jefferson Parrish
